From baseball, biking, tennis, football, ice hockey or golf there is something for everyone who moves to Bradenton. Bradenton is noted for golfing so if golfing is your passion then moving to Bradenton will allow you access to over 60 public and private golf courses in the county every day. These 60 courses will offer a unique array of courses for all levels of players.
Shopping is also considered a leisure activity in Bradenton. There are several things you can find in Bradenton ranging from antiques to clothes or artwork. There are 30 art museums and galleries in the county so art lovers moving to Bradenton will love the vast array of art available to them ranging from Asian art to the classics.
